- W2038827012 abstract "Abstract In order to find if the brain ventricles offer a viable environment for foreign cells, we have injected myocardial cells into the lateral ventricles and studied the cells by light microscopy SEM at different time periods after injection. Myocardial cells are morphologically distinctive and can be shown to be viable because they contract spontaneously. In other experiments, renin secreting kidney cells were dispersed and injected into the brain ventricles. Water intake was recorded as an index of renin secretion. We found contracting cardiac muscle cells on the ependymal wall and the same distinctively shaped cells on the walls of the lateral and third ventricle 2 or 6 weeks after transplantation. Many cells appeared to have survived the transplantation intact with smooth cell surfaces. Rats injected with kidney cells showed increased water intake. These results demonstrate the feasibility of culturing non-neuronal and neuronal hormone secreting cells in the brain ventricles for neuroendocrine studies." @default.
